Measles Back in Delaware | Dover News

Delaware’s first measles cases in over a decade are a stark warning: the virus is back, fueled by vaccine hesitancy and spreading across the country. Two unvaccinated men in Kent County tested positive, triggering an urgent exposure alert as health officials scramble to contain the outbreak. With measles officially eliminated in the U.S. in 2000, its resurgence—now hitting nearly every state—is a national emergency.
